  1. Industry Classification

HEDI LEE SERVICES UK LIMITED operates primarily within the management consultancy sector (SIC Code 70229: Management consultancy activities other than financial management) and tax consultancy (SIC Code 69203). This sector is characterized by advisory services aimed at improving business efficiency, compliance, and strategy, often requiring specialized expertise. The industry typically includes a broad spectrum of firms ranging from large multinational consultancies to small niche advisory practices. The company’s service scope, including registered office provision, company formation, accounting, and taxation services, aligns with micro to small consultancy operations offering integrated business support solutions.

  1. Relative Performance

As a micro-entity, HEDI LEE SERVICES UK LIMITED reported net assets of £136,199 as of July 31, 2024, a significant improvement from prior years where the company recorded net liabilities (e.g., -£6,511 in 2023). The balance sheet shows zero fixed assets and a strong working capital position (£136,199 net current assets), indicating a largely service-based business with minimal capital expenditures. The return to positive equity reflects effective operational turnover and working capital management. Compared to typical micro and small management consultancies, this is a positive trajectory, as many new entrants in consultancy face initial losses or break-even for several years. The company also employs an average of six people, which is at the upper end for a micro-entity (≤10 employees), suggesting modest scale within the small business segment.

  1. Sector Trends Impact

The UK management and tax consultancy sector has experienced growth driven by regulatory complexity, digital transformation demands, and increasing SME needs for expert advice. Post-pandemic recovery and Brexit-related adjustments have spurred demand for tax consultancy services and business restructuring advice. Additionally, the shift toward remote and hybrid working models has enabled smaller consultancies to compete on cost and flexibility. However, the sector faces intense competition from both large firms offering bundled services and numerous small consultancies specialized in niches. Technological innovation, such as AI-driven accounting tools and automated tax compliance software, is reshaping service delivery models, pressuring firms to adapt rapidly to maintain relevance.

  1. Competitive Positioning

Strengths:

  • Positive net asset recovery reflects financial stabilization and operational improvement.
  • Diverse service offering spanning company formation, registered office provision, accounting, and tax consultancy provides cross-selling opportunities and client retention potential.
  • Small, agile structure allows flexibility and cost management in a highly competitive market.
  • Ownership and directorship concentration (Mr Wai Sum Wong controls 75-100% shares and voting rights) enables swift decision-making and aligned strategic direction.

Weaknesses:

  • The absence of fixed assets may limit tangible collateral for credit facilities or expansion investments.
  • Micro-entity status restricts scale and potentially limits brand recognition compared to larger consultancies.
  • Limited historical financial data and relatively recent establishment (2020) might constrain trust development with larger corporate clients.
  • Dependence on a single director and key individual risk could affect continuity.

Compared to sector norms, the company is a niche player within the micro/small consultancy segment. Its financial recovery post-2022 and maintenance of positive working capital are commendable but typical for a small consultancy scaling initial operational hurdles.
